Nun's Orchid (Phaius Tankervilleae) is a perennial herb in the Orchidaceae family with moderate care difficulty. It requires moderate watering and partial shade or filtered_light light in USDA hardiness zones 9-11. This plant is safe for cats and dogs. It can be grown indoors.

Phaius tankervilleae is a species of terrestrial orchid known for its large pleated leaves and tall flowering stems, native to subtropical and tropical Asia and some Pacific islands.
